It is an open-source firmware flashing and burning tool for Huawei series embedded devices, designed to provide a lightweight, reliable, and customizable low-level firmware upgrade solution. This tool is aimed at developers, hardware engineers, and firmware researchers. It works by communicating over a UART serial interface to directly flash firmware to the device's flash memory. This tool is not for beginners, as a failed flash can result in a bricked modem, but it's invaluable for recovering bricked devices and installing custom firmware.

Older utilities forced users to open the Windows Device Manager, guess which COM port belonged to the modem interface, and manually input the configuration.
